Leadup Work: 1998 – 2003 • 1998: Preliminary work on a Superfund Geospatial Policy • Based on the Pipeline • Introduced several types of boundaries • Apparent boundary • Antecedent boundary • Security boundary • etc. • 2003/4: First version of current Superfund Geospatial Procedure • Recognized that NGDP is umbrella authority • Converted from Pipeline to data type orientation SGDP Workgroup Orientation: November 22, 2005

Major Themes of SGDP • For all data types, carry through the NGDP data life cycle • Adopts Accuracy Tier structure of the NGDP • Defines roles and responsibilities of Geospatial Data Stewards • Defines Superfund-specific geospatial data specifications SGDP Workgroup Orientation: November 22, 2005

Approach for Workgroup Review and Completion • OSRTI will provide coordination, contract support • Regions will act as technical leads for different sections of SGDP, based on data life-cycle* • Data Planning • Data Collection • Points • Boundaries • Processing/Documentation • Storage/Access • Maintenance/Retirement * Inconsistencies in data life cycle stages between SGDP and NGDP Guidance to be resolved during this task.
